1

Increase Your Affiliate Revenue with Top Partner Marketing Resources

News Discuss 
Navigating the sphere of commission marketing can feel overwhelming, but having the right platforms can dramatically enhance your results and considerably increase your income. Forget losing hours on tedious tasks! This https://monicabpoo192586.wikibestproducts.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story